Course structure

• Understanding the Impact of Childhood Trauma
• Advanced Trauma-Informed Care Approaches
• Therapeutic Interventions for Traumatized Children
• Neurobiology of Trauma in Childhood
• Trauma Assessment and Diagnosis
• Cultural Considerations in Childhood Trauma Psychology
• Ethics and Legal Issues in Working with Traumatized Children
• Resilience Building Strategies for Children Experiencing Trauma
• Trauma-Focused Cognitive Behavioral Therapy Techniques
• Case Studies and Practical Applications in Childhood Trauma Psychology
